On the morning of Aug 9, 2019, a federal judge unsealed the records from Virginia Giuffre's 2015 defamation suit against Ghislaine Maxwell.

Aug 9, 2019 was the day Epstein's goose was legally 100% cooked, if it was not already before.

He was found dead from asphyxiation due to neck compression on Aug 10, 2019.
